Bonny is on it as she usually is. I am sure that she is right too, in who she thinks will open there.


It doesn't just happen with a snap of the fingers. The building, the shell is there but it looks like a Fridays, it has to be remodeled to fit the new owners criteria. I say owner because it will be rented to the business that will run it as a restaurant. This usually means amassing the money, getting the loan for the business with all that entails, or if it is a chain, making the decision to open another location which too requires a lot of money.


Someone just doesn't turn up with a chef jacket and say. O.K. I'll take this on. I remember talking to the woman at the Lighthouse who was manager there for many years when the Morse's owned the restaurant.(They still own the building) She was saving for a long time to buy the business and finally was able to do so.
